    TOUCHING THE FUTURE
    I don't wear power suits,
    make speeches,
    or drive a fancy sports car.
    I've never talked on a car phone,
    made a big sale,
    or been elected to the Senate.
    I don't "do lunch",
    have a big imppressive office or carry a beeper.
    I spend my days wiping away tears,
    giving hugs,
    and serving chicken nuggets.
    A good day is when I go through a whole day
    without a temper tantrum,
    bite mark,
    or a toilet training accident.
    My "office" is a room full of brightly colored toys
    and laughing children.
    You may not think that what I do is very important
    and you may even whisper behind my back
    "what a waste of a good mind."
    But I know better.
    I make a difference
    because I'm changing the world
    one child at a time.
    Everyday I'm getting the once in a lifetime chance
    to touch the future.
    I'm proud to say "I'm a child care provider"

    ~~By Marti Doyle~~
